The Industry Challenge

Why traditional engineering processes fail to meet modern structural schedules.

Physical infrastructure monitoring is traditionally fragmented, reactive, and reliant on manual visual inspections. Critical stress, tilt, seismic shifts, and concrete degradation are often detected only after structural damage or catastrophic failure has occurred.

Core Module Capabilities

Dhruv — Sensor Mesh & Telemetry

Ingests physical telemetry streams from Kavach edge hardware across tilt, strain, accelerometers, and ambient sensors.

Raksha — Safety & Compliance

Real-time structural code compliance monitoring, IS-Code threshold validation, and instant hazard alerts.

Prakriti — Sustainability Analytics

Monitors carbonation, ambient thermal stress, environmental impact, and embodied carbon metrics.

Hriday — Structural Health Index

Computes continuous structural integrity scores, fatigue limits, and concrete degradation trajectories.

Sankalp — Lifecycle Maintenance Planner

Generates predictive maintenance schedules, automated repair cost projections, and asset longevity strategies.

Manas — Autonomous PINN Engine

Physics-informed neural network engine executing real-time stress-strain field approximations and failure prediction.

Quantified Project Success

Infrastructure Bridge Telemetry Pilot, India

SASA Pratibimbh parsed 2.4 million telemetry data points per day from Kavach edge sensors installed on a key transport bridge, detecting micro-strain anomalies 14 days before visible surface cracking appeared.
